(2) select *from 表名 where price >=100 and price<=200;
3.查询价格是200或800的所以商品:
select *from 表名where price in(200,800);
in 关键字括号中的值满足一个就好
4.like-----通配符匹配
(1)查询含有’裤‘字的所以商品:
select * from 表名 where pname like '%裤%‘;
(2)查询以’海‘字开头的所以商品:
select * from 表名 where pname like '海%‘;
(3)查询第二个字为’寇‘的所有商品:
select * from 表名 where pname like '-寇%‘;
5.NULL的使用:
NULL 不能用= 因为NULL不等于任何值(包括它自己)
查询id不为NULL 的商品
select * from 表名 where列名 is not NULL;
6.函数的使用:
(1)least求最小值:
select least(5,10,20); select least(5,10,20)as smallnumber; select least(5,null20);
如果数值中有NULL 则不会进行比较 直接输出NULL
(2)greatest求最大值
select greatest (10,30,20)as bignumber; select greatest (10,null,20)as bignumber;
如果数值中有NULL 则不会进行比较 直接输出NULL
总结
到此这篇关于MySQL基本查询和运算符的文章就介绍到这了,更多相关MySQL基本查询和运算符内容请搜索
更多相关Mysql内容来自木庄网络博客
标签:Mysql
相关阅读 >>
更多相关阅读请进入《mysql》频道 >>
数据库系统概念 第6版
本书主要讲述了数据模型、基于对象的数据库和XML、数据存储和查询、事务管理、体系结构等方面的内容。